化學成分 PMT200EPE

作為一家積極進取的可持續(xù)發(fā)展公司,安世半導體已決定直接通過互聯(lián)網(wǎng)發(fā)布其產(chǎn)品組合的化學成分信息。藉由此信息,恩智浦可以向我們的客戶提供相關資料,以協(xié)助他們進行RoHS指令或無鉛狀態(tài)合規(guī)評估。客戶可以直接從一般產(chǎn)品數(shù)據(jù)庫檢索中獲取這些詳細的數(shù)據(jù),這是安世半導體為半導體產(chǎn)業(yè)設下的一個行業(yè)標準。安世半導體產(chǎn)品符合歐盟RoHS指令、ELV和中國RoHS。詳細資料請見限用物質(zhì)聲明。Restricted Substances Declaration.

12NC OPN Type No. Package State MSL
934660521115PMT200EPEXPMT200EPESOT223 (SC-73)RFS1
REACHCompliant with Regulation 1907/2006/EC (REACH). Does not contain REACH SVHC substances exceeding 1000 ppm of the article.
EU RoHSCompliant with Directive 2011/65/EU, amended by Directive 2015/863/EU, on the restriction of the use of certain hazardous substances in electrical and electronic equipment ('RoHS 2 amended') without exemptions.
CN RoHSCompliant with Chinese Administration on the Control of Pollution Caused by Electronic Information Products (ACPEIP; CN RoHS).
ELVCompliant with Directive 2000/53/EC, amended by Directive 2023/533, on end of life vehicles (ELV) without exemptions.
PFASDoes not contain any intentionally added per- and polyfluoroalkyl substances (PFAS).
CA Proposition 65Contains California Proposition 65 substance(s) [at the article level]: substance 1333-86-4: 237 ppm; substance 7439-92-1: <1 ppm;
IEC 62474Contains IEC 62474 substance(s) [at the article level]: substance 1333-86-4: 237 ppm; substance 7439-92-1: <1 ppm;
Precious MetalsContains precious metals [Ag, Au, Pd, Pt; at the article level]: substance 7440-22-4: 4557 ppm;
RHF IndicatorLead-free and halogen-free according to Nexperia's halogen-free definition.
RHF-2006 indicator DEU/CN RoHS compliantHalogen-free
